Healthy and Nourishing Treats for Your Feline Friend

Cats are known for their picky eating habits, but one thing all feline owners can agree on is the importance of providing their pets with nutritious treats. Just like humans, cats need a well-balanced diet to maintain their health and longevity. That's why it's crucial to choose treats that not only taste great but also offer benefits to your furry friend's overall well-being. When it comes to selecting nutritious cat treats, there are a few key factors to keep in mind. First and foremost, it's essential to look for treats made with high-quality, natural ingredients. Avoid products that contain artificial additives, colors, or preservatives, as these can be harmful to your cat's health in the long run. Instead, opt for treats that are made with real meat, poultry, or fish, as these ingredients are rich in protein and essential nutrients that cats need to thrive. Another important consideration is the treat's nutritional content. Look for treats that are low in calories and fat, as too much of these can lead to weight gain and other health issues in cats. Additionally, choose treats that are free of grains and fillers, as these ingredients offer little to no nutritional value and can be hard for cats to digest. In addition to ingredients and nutritional content, consider the texture and size of the treats you choose for your cat. Pay attention to your cat's preferences and choose treats that suit their taste and texture preferences. Additionally, make sure to select treats that are an appropriate size for your cat's breed and size, as treats that are too large can pose a choking hazard. When it comes to feeding your cat treats, moderation is key. While treats can be a great way to reward your cat or bond with them, it's important not to overdo it. Too many treats can lead to obesity, digestion issues, and other health problems in cats. As a general rule of thumb, limit treats to no more than 10% of your cat's daily caloric intake. Overall, choosing nutritious cat treats is essential for maintaining your furry friend's health and happiness. By selecting treats made with high-quality ingredients, paying attention to nutritional content, and feeding in moderation, you can ensure that your cat receives the benefits they need while enjoying a tasty snack.
